MP4 and WebM are containers: they hold video, audio, subtitles, and technical metadata. Quality and compatibility depend not only on the extension but also on the codecs inside the file.
What each container commonly holds
- MP4 often contains H.264 or H.265 video with AAC audio.
- WebM commonly uses VP9 or AV1 video with Opus audio.
The same resolution does not guarantee the same file size. A newer codec may compress better, but take longer to process and fail on older devices.
When to choose MP4
MP4 with H.264 and AAC remains the most predictable option when a file must open across phones, computers, televisions, and editing software. It is usually the safer choice when you cannot check the recipient’s device.
When to choose WebM
WebM is useful when a smaller file at comparable visual quality matters and recipients have modern VP9 or AV1 support. Some editors and older media players handle WebM less reliably than MP4.
Why video and audio may be separate
YouTube can store higher resolutions as video-only streams. Audio arrives separately, and a complete file is created by combining both streams. This is why a 1080p or higher option can take longer to prepare than a smaller version.
Send as media or as a file
When sent as regular media, Telegram may prepare the video for convenient playback. Send it as a document when preserving the received file without another conversion matters. The recipient still needs software that supports its codecs.
A practical choice
- Maximum compatibility: MP4 with H.264/AAC.
- Smaller file and modern devices: WebM with VP9/Opus.
- Editing: use the original master whenever possible instead of a recompressed copy.
- Unsure: start with MP4.
